OpenAI's Christina Kim (Research) and Laurentia Romaniuk (Product) discuss the development of GPT-5.1, detailing the shift to universal "reasoning models" to enhance both IQ and EQ. They explore the nuances of "model personality," the technical challenges of balancing steerability with safety, and how features like Memory create a more personalized, context-aware user experience.
